Springfield vs. WPI

Both Springfield College and Worcester Polytechnic Institute are Private, 4 years schools located in Massachusetts. The following statements compare Springfield College and Worcester Polytechnic Institute with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• WPI's tuition ($60,765) is more expensive than Springfield ($44,974).
  • WPI's acceptance rate (60.16%) is lower than Springfield (71.89%).
  • Springfield has higher yield (18.98%) than WPI (18.08%).
  • Both schools have same SAT scores of 1,230.
  • Springfield's students to faculty ratio (11 to 1) is lower than WPI (13 to 1).
  • WPI (7,584 students) is larger than Springfield (2,599 students) with more enrolled students.
  • WPI ($30,806) has higher amount of financial aid than Springfield ($29,961).
  • WPI's graduation rate (90%) is higher than Springfield (74%).
